Touring cycling routes around Benimantell are situated in the Guadalest Valley, on the northern slope of the Sierra de Aitana, Alicante's highest peak. This region features a mountainous backdrop with terraced olive and almond groves, supported by traditional dry-stone walls. The area includes part of the Guadalest Reservoir, a scenic lake surrounded by mountains and forests, offering varied terrain for cycling. Natural springs and trails wind through pine trees and cultivated fields, providing panoramic views.

Altea is a charming coastal town on the Costa Blanca and is one of the most beautiful towns in the region. Known for its whitewashed houses, narrow streets, and the characteristic blue-domed church of Nuestra Señora del Consuelo, the town enchants with its Mediterranean flair and magnificent views of the sea. A visit to the old town, which rises on a hill and is characterized by small boutiques, galleries, and cozy cafés, is particularly worthwhile. Altea offers ideal conditions for cyclists: the coastal roads and surrounding hills are perfect for bike tours, with both flat stretches along the sea and challenging climbs into the hinterland possible. After a ride, you can relax on the beach promenade or in the old harbor, where numerous restaurants serve fresh fish and regional specialties. Thanks to the mild climate, Altea is a perfect destination for cyclists and connoisseurs alike all year round.

El Castell de Guadalest is a charming town in the province of Alicante, located in a mountainous area of the Marina Baixa region. This picturesque village is known for its impressive medieval castle and panoramic views. Although only the remains of this impressive building remain, we can get an idea of its importance thanks to its strategic position and the fabulous views it offers.

There are over 80 touring cycling routes around Benimantell, offering a wide range of options for different skill levels and preferences. The region is particularly known for its challenging mountain terrain.
Benimantell offers a diverse range of routes. You'll find approximately 4 easy routes, 24 moderate routes, and over 50 difficult routes, catering to both casual riders and experienced cyclists seeking a challenge.
Touring cycling routes in Benimantell often feature stunning views of the Sierra de Aitana, terraced olive and almond groves, and the picturesque Guadalest Valley. Many routes also pass by the scenic Guadalest Reservoir, and you might encounter natural springs and pine forests. Other notable sights include the El Castell de Guadalest and the Guadalest Dam.

Benimantell benefits from a favorable microclimate, making it suitable for touring cycling for much of the year. The region attracts many professionals and enthusiasts for winter training due to its mild conditions. Summers are generally pleasant, while winters are cooler with occasional snowfall at higher elevations, offering diverse experiences depending on the season.

While this guide focuses on touring cycling, the mountains surrounding Benimantell, including Aitana, Xortà, and Serrella, also provide a multitude of routes suitable for mountain biking. The area is considered a 'paradise for climbing' and offers varied terrain for off-road adventures.
The terrain around Benimantell is primarily mountainous, characterized by challenging ascents and descents through the Sierra de Aitana. You'll encounter roads winding through terraced olive and almond groves, alongside the Guadalest Reservoir, and through pine forests. Many roads are described as quiet with excellent tarmac, offering an enjoyable cycling experience.
